Understand the Main Parts of a Climbing Harness
Before you adjust your harness, you should understand what each part does. Every component has a specific purpose. Knowing these parts helps you perform a proper safety check and avoid common fitting mistakes.
Waist Belt
Your waist belt is the most important part of your climbing harness fit. Position it just above your hip bones and tighten it securely. It should stay in place during movement and support you if you hang in the harness.
Leg Loops
Your leg loops help spread your weight while hanging and keep the harness stable. Adjust them so they feel snug without creating pressure points. You should still be able to move, climb, squat, and step comfortably.
Belay Loop
The belay loop is the main connection point used during climbing. It connects the waist belt and leg loops together. Always keep it centred at the front after completing every harness adjustment.
Gear Loops
Gear loops are designed only for carrying climbing equipment such as carabiners and other climbing gear. They are not load-bearing components. Never attach yourself or any fall protection system to a gear loop.
How to Choose the Correct Harness Size
A safe harness starts with proper harness sizing. Do not guess your size based on trousers or workwear. Measure your body carefully before selecting a harness.
Measure Your Waist Correctly
Wrap a flexible tape measure around your waist where the harness will naturally sit. This position is usually just above your hip bones. Accurate measurements help you select the correct size and improve overall climbing harness fit.
Measure Your Upper Thigh
Measure around the widest part of your upper thigh where the leg loops will rest. This helps you choose leg loops that support movement while remaining comfortable during climbing or working at height.
Why Clothing Size Is Not a Reliable Guide
Your trouser size does not always match harness sizing. Different manufacturers use different size ranges. Your body measurements provide a much more reliable way to select the correct climbing harness.
Understanding Different Body Shapes
Every person has different waist and thigh proportions. Two workers with the same waist measurement may need different leg loops. Always try available sizing options and choose the one that feels secure and balanced
Step-by-Step Guide to Wearing and Adjusting a Climbing Harness
A correct harness adjustment takes only a few minutes. Follow each step carefully before climbing or working at height.
Step 1. Loosen the Adjustment Straps
Start by loosening all adjustment straps. This makes it easier to put the harness on correctly and helps prevent twisted webbing during the fitting process.
Step 2. Step Into the Leg Loops
Step into each leg loop one leg at a time. Make sure the harness is facing the correct direction and that the straps remain flat without twists.
Step 3. Position the Waist Belt Above Your Hip Bones
Pull the harness up until the waist belt sits just above your hip bones. This position helps prevent the harness from slipping downward if it becomes loaded.
Step 4. Tighten the Waist Belt
Tighten the waist belt until it feels snug but not restrictive. It should not slide over your hips. You should still breathe comfortably while maintaining a secure fit.
Step 5. Adjust the Leg Loops
Tighten the leg loops evenly. They should support your weight without restricting circulation or limiting movement. Walk, bend, and lift your knees to confirm a comfortable fit.
Step 6. Check That the Belay Loop Is Centered
After adjusting the waist and legs, confirm that the belay loop sits in the centre of your body. A centred loop indicates balanced harness adjustment and proper positioning.
Step 7. Secure Loose Webbing and Buckles
Secure all loose webbing after tightening the harness. If your harness uses a double-back buckle, confirm it is threaded correctly. If it uses an auto-lock buckle, check that it has fully locked before use.
How Tight Should a Climbing Harness Be?
Your climbing harness should feel secure without becoming uncomfortable. A properly adjusted waist belt stays above your hip bones and should not slide over them. Many professionals use a simple flat-hand check.
You should be able to slide a flat hand between your waist and the harness, but not easily pull the harness away from your body. You should also breathe normally and move through a full range of motion without the harness shifting during use.
Perform a Safety Fit Check Before Every Climb
Never assume yesterday’s adjustment is still correct. Complete a quick harness inspection before every climb or work shift.
Visual Inspection
Look over all webbing, tie-in points, stitching, and adjustment straps. Make sure nothing appears twisted, damaged, or excessively worn before putting the harness into service.
Check All Buckles and Adjustments
Inspect every buckle carefully. Confirm each double-back buckle or auto-lock buckle is correctly secured. Recheck every adjustment after moving around because straps can shift while you work.
Perform a Hang Test
Standing alone cannot confirm proper climbing harness fit. Perform a controlled hanging test whenever possible. Hanging briefly allows you to check comfort, stability, and overall fit under real load.
Partner Safety Check
If you work with another person, ask them to inspect your harness before climbing. A second set of eyes can often spot loose straps, twisted webbing, or incorrect adjustments that you might miss.
Follow Manufacturer Instructions
Every harness is designed differently. Always follow the manufacturer’s fitting, adjustment, inspection, and maintenance instructions for your specific model. Never assume all climbing harnesses adjust in exactly the same way.
Common Climbing Harness Fitting Mistakes
Even a high-quality harness cannot protect you if it is fitted incorrectly. Many climbing harness safety issues happen because of simple adjustment mistakes. Learn to spot these problems before every climb or work shift.
Waist Belt Below the Hip Bones
Never wear the waist belt below your hip bones. A low waist belt may move during loading and reduce the secure climbing harness fit needed for safe climbing.
Loose Waist Belt
Your waist belt should never feel loose. If you can pull it down over your hips after waist belt adjustment, tighten it again before using your climbing equipment.
Overly Tight Waist Belt
Do not overtighten the waist belt. It should feel secure but still allow normal breathing and comfortable movement. A painfully tight harness can reduce comfort and mobility.
Loose Leg Loops
Loose leg loops reduce stability and may affect your body position while hanging. Adjust them until they feel secure without restricting circulation or limiting your movement.
Twisted Straps
Always straighten every strap before tightening your harness. Twisted webbing can reduce comfort, make adjustments difficult, and interfere with a proper safety check before climbing.
Incorrectly Threaded Buckle
If your harness uses a double-back buckle, thread it exactly as instructed by the manufacturer. An incorrectly threaded buckle can reduce security during use.
Clipping Into Gear Loops
Never attach yourself to gear loops. They are designed only to carry climbing gear and are not rated as tie-in points or fall protection attachment points.
Choosing the Wrong Size
Do not rely on clothing size alone. Proper harness sizing should always be based on your body measurements and the manufacturer’s sizing guide.
Skipping the Hang Test
Do not assume your harness fits correctly while standing. A controlled hanging test helps confirm proper adjustment and comfort under load before climbing.
Harness Fit for Different Climbing and Work-at-Height Applications
Different jobs require different harness designs. However, every harness still depends on correct sizing, proper adjustment, routine inspection, and following the manufacturer’s instructions.
Indoor Gym Climbing
An indoor climbing harness is usually lightweight and simple to adjust. Focus on a secure waist belt, balanced leg loops, and a proper belay loop position before every climb.
Outdoor Rock Climbing
A sport climbing harness or trad climbing harness may carry additional climbing gear. Make sure your harness remains comfortable while moving, climbing, and hanging for longer periods.
Tree Climbing and Arborist Work
Tree work often involves longer periods of suspension. A half-body arborist harness should fit securely, distribute weight evenly, and allow comfortable movement while working around branches.
Utility Pole and Electrical Work
Electrical safety belts and positioning harnesses are designed for specific work-at-height tasks. Always adjust them according to the manufacturer’s instructions and complete a full harness inspection before use.
Construction and General Fall Protection
Construction work normally requires a full-body fall protection harness. Correct adjustment helps distribute forces during a fall while supporting safe movement during daily work activities.
Although harness designs differ between climbing and industrial applications, the same safety principles always apply. Choose the correct harness, adjust it properly, inspect it regularly, and follow the manufacturer’s instructions every time.
Half-Body vs Full-Body Harness
| Feature | Half-Body Climbing Harness | Full-Body Fall Protection Harness |
| Typical use | Rock climbing, gym climbing, tree climbing | Construction, tower work, industrial fall protection |
| Mobility | Excellent freedom of movement | Moderate movement with greater body support |
| Main support | Waist and upper legs | Shoulders, waist, chest and legs |
| Advantages | Lightweight, comfortable, climbing focused | Better fall force distribution and worker support |
| Limitations | Not suitable for every industrial task | Less suitable for recreational climbing |
Which Type Is Right for Your Work or Activity?
Choose your harness based on the work you perform, not personal preference. A harness designed for climbing should not automatically replace a certified fall protection harness required for industrial work.
Inspecting Your Harness Before and During Its Service Life
Routine harness inspection helps you identify wear before it becomes a safety concern. Always inspect your harness before each use and after heavy use.
Webbing
Check every webbing section for cuts, abrasion, fading, or unusual wear. Clean webbing helps you notice damage more easily during routine inspections.
Stitching
Inspect every stitched joint carefully. Broken, loose, or damaged stitching may reduce harness integrity. Never attempt to repair safety stitching yourself.
Tie-In Points
Look closely at the tie-in points because they receive repeated use. Watch for excessive wear, fraying, or abrasion around these critical attachment areas.
Buckles
Inspect every double-back buckle or auto-lock buckle for damage, corrosion, bending, or poor operation. Make sure every buckle locks and adjusts smoothly.
Signs of Wear
Replace or stop using a harness if you notice cuts, heavy abrasion, corrosion, damaged stitching, fraying, deformation, or any condition that may affect safe performance.
When Should You Replace a Climbing Harness?
Replace your harness whenever inspection identifies significant damage. Age alone does not determine replacement. Consider usage frequency, UV exposure, abrasion, corrosion, storage conditions, and the manufacturer’s retirement guidance. If you are unsure whether a harness remains safe, stop using it and contact the manufacturer for advice before returning it to service.
Harness Care and Storage
Clean After Use
Remove dirt and debris after every job to help maintain your climbing equipment and improve inspection accuracy.
Store Cool and Dry
Store your harness in a cool, dry location away from direct sunlight whenever it is not being used.
Avoid Chemicals
Keep your harness away from chemicals, oils, fuels, acids, and cleaning products that may damage the webbing.
Avoid Excessive Heat
Do not expose your harness to excessive heat or open flames during storage or transport.
Protect From Sharp Edges
Keep your harness away from sharp tools and rough surfaces that may damage the webbing.
Rinse After Saltwater Exposure
If your harness contacts saltwater, rinse it with clean fresh water and allow it to dry naturally.
Dry Naturally
Always air dry your harness completely before storing it. Never force dry it using direct heat.

FAQs about Climbing Harness Fitting Guide for Safety
How should a climbing harness fit?
Your harness should fit snugly above your hip bones, stay in position during movement, and not slide over your hips while allowing comfortable breathing and full movement.
How tight should a climbing harness be?
It should feel secure but not restrictive. You should be able to slide a flat hand between your waist and the harness without it feeling loose.
Can a climbing harness be too tight?
A harness that restricts breathing, creates pressure points, or limits movement should be readjusted.
Should a harness sit above the hip bones?
The waist belt should sit just above your hip bones to help keep the harness securely positioned.
Can clothing size determine harness size?
Always use body measurements and the manufacturer’s harness sizing guide rather than trouser size.
How often should you inspect a climbing harness?
Carry out a visual harness inspection before every use and perform more detailed inspections according to the manufacturer’s recommendations.
Can you wear a climbing harness over winter clothing?
Make sure the harness is adjusted correctly over your clothing and still provides a secure fit without restricting movement.
What is the difference between a climbing harness and a fall-protection harness?
A climbing harness is designed for climbing activities, while a full-body fall protection harness is designed for industrial work-at-height applications and different safety requirements.
Can a climbing harness be used for construction work?
Only if it is specifically designed, certified, and approved for that application. Always use equipment intended for the work you are performing.
How long does a climbing harness last?
Service life depends on use, storage, inspection results, environmental exposure, and the manufacturer’s retirement guidance. Replace the harness immediately if significant damage or wear is found.
